First off, let me say this nozzle looks promising with its stainless steel spout and swivel feature. The hook is a nice touch for keeping things tidy, and the 12 GPM flow rate sounds efficient.
I tried using it for transferring diesel between containers, and initially, it worked like a charm. The flow was smooth, and the seal held up well - no annoying drips or leaks. It felt sturdy in my hands during those first few uses.
However, here's where things get disappointing. After about two weeks of moderate use (maybe 10-15 transfers), the squeeze handle started acting up. It became increasingly difficult to operate, and eventually stopped engaging properly. For a tool that's supposed to handle frequent use, this durability issue is a real letdown.
The plastic construction might be part of the problem - while it keeps the price down, it just doesn't stand up to regular use like metal components would. That said, when it worked, the performance was solid. The swivel action made positioning easy, and the flow control was better than some more expensive nozzles I've tried.
Would I recommend it? Maybe as a backup nozzle or for very occasional use. But if you need something for daily or heavy-duty fuel transfer tasks, you might want to invest in a more robust option.
